Makhail's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Divide Makhail's SSA record in two at 2012 and the more recent half accounts for 51% of all births, the earlier half the remaining 49%, a genuinely balanced usage pattern. Its calmest year was 2003, with only 5 births recorded -- set against the 2004 peak of 9, that's the full swing in one name's fortunes.
